Statute of limitations

The statute of limitations is a time period within which lawsuits against negligent asbestos producers has to be filed. As soon as a victim or family member discovers they suffer from an asbestos-related disease, the clock starts ticking.

A successful asbestos case will compensate the victim or their family members for their losses. This could include medical bills, homecare costs loss of wages, quality of life, as well as funeral and burial costs. Mesothelioma patients may also be eligible for compensation for suffering and pain, mental anguish, and loss of consortium.

In certain states, the statute of limitations starts ticking when a person first suffers symptoms of an asbestos-related disease like mesothelioma, asbestosis, or lung cancer. But mesothelioma can take decades to manifest, which means that a lot of asbestos sufferers don't know they have mesothelioma symptoms until the statute of limitations is over. It is therefore important to contact an asbestos lawyer immediately.

Asbestos litigation is complicated and a variety of factors could affect the statutes of limitation. The location of asbestos exposure or the employer's location can determine the statute of limitations in the state that applies to a case. Additionally, some victims have been diagnosed with several asbestos-related ailments, which can result in different statutes of limitation to run simultaneously.

It is therefore important to speak with an asbestos lawyer to ensure you don't miss out on the deadline to file an action. A seasoned attorney can assist you in deciding the legal options that are most appropriate for your situation, and will work hard to reach a fair resolution. If no satisfactory agreement is reached the lawyer will be prepared to bring your case to trial.

Asbestos victims may also think about filing a claim for compensation from an asbestos trust fund. These funds are set aside by companies that used to manufacture asbestos products to cover victims' medical expenses as well as compensation for their losses, and other damages. Your asbestos attorney will be able determine if your potential claim can be filed with an asbestos trust fund, and will assist you in the process.

Asbestos Litigation in New York

New York is a prime state for asbestos litigation. The state is third nationally for the number of asbestos cases filed and second for mesothelioma-specific claims. Asbestos-related diseases can develop over time after exposure. They can cause devastating complications such as m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Asbestos sufferers require a seasoned New York attorney to help them make a claim, get the right medical treatment and fight for the compensation they deserve. A lawyer can provide emotional support to guide you through this difficult moment.

How to File a Claim

A successful asbestos claim could compensate victims for their medical expenses, lost income and suffering. It could also cover funeral expenses and other financial losses. A mesothelioma attorney can help victims and their families to file a lawsuit against asbestos or seek compensation through other legal avenues like trust funds or veterans benefits from the Department of Veterans Affairs.

It is important that you have a complete record of asbestos exposure and diagnosis to qualify for an settlement. This includes medical records, as well as employment records and witness testimony. Mesothelioma attorneys work with specialists who can look over these records and ensure they are as robust as they can be to support a lawsuit.

A skilled asbestos lawyer will begin the process of bringing a lawsuit by drafting a document referred to as a complaint. The document, also known as a pleading, lists the legal grounds for the lawsuit and names asbestos companies as defendants. This document also includes a list of all your injuries and losses.

In many states there is a statute of limitations that gives a deadline for asbestos lawsuits. Your attorney will determine the deadlines in your state and ensure that you don't forget any important deadlines. They will also go over the options available to you to receive compensation, which includes workers' compensation benefits and VA benefits.

Once the pleading is filed after which your lawyer will conduct further research to support your case and gather evidence. This could include speaking with your coworkers, reviewing your employment history and locating asbestos-related companies that could be responsible for your exposure.

In addition, your lawyer can help you file a claim using asbestos trust funds that were set up by bankruptcy asbestos companies. These funds can assist you in obtaining compensation without going to court.

Asbestos-related victims are diagnosed with a variety like mesothelioma or lung cancer. These illnesses have a long time to develop, which means it is likely that exposure to asbestos was a long time ago.
